Prisma Graphic has an employee rating of 2.6 out of 5 stars, based on 49 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Prisma Graphic employee rating is 25% below average for employers within the Manufacturing industry (3.5 stars).

Pros

People were friendly and were always willing to help you understand the printing industry. It's a great training ground for people who want to learn print.

Cons

The benefits suck. VERY VERY high turnover. The is little to no leadership. Managers didn't manage the team. Account Managers basically managed themselves. The training is non-existent. This is a great place to learn about the printing industry, but it's not a place you want to be long term. Soak up all the knowledge of print and move to a larger company that values their employees.
